1. IMG2GO
IMG2GO is a simple tool for mirroring or rotating your image. The user interface is very simple and can be operated by people with little to no computer knowledge. For better execution, follow the steps below.
1. Open img2go.com in any web browser.
2. Click on Choose File, and select the image of your choice.

3. Once the image is uploaded, you can edit it by clicking on the buttons on the top to rotate or mirror the image.

4. To save the image, click on Save. You can also choose the format and quality of the image you want to save it in.

2. Resize Pixel
This is another tool for editing any image. Using these simple tools, you can resize, mirror, crop, rotate, and much more. Here is how to do it.
1. Open resizepixel.com in any browser.
2. Click on Upload Image and choose the image you are going to edit.

3. After uploading, you will find the toolbar on the left side of the screen, select the tool you want.

4. Then, to download the edited image, click on Download, and this will save the final image.

3. Kapwing
This is another free tool you can use to mirror or rotate your image online. It is also a full-fledged image editor that can help you do some complex editing. Follow the steps mentioned below.
1. Once on the homepage of kapwing.com, click on Try For Free.
2. Then click on Click To Upload and choose the image of your choice.

3. Once the image is uploaded, then you can select from the given dashboard what editing tool you want to use.

4. Post editing click on Export Project to save the final image.

5. You can then choose from the given options and once done click on Export as Jpeg.
